Sequencing:Article Title: Multi-omics reveals CmLOX2 involvement in the lipoxygenase pathway during salicylic acid-induced inhibition of calcification in Chinese chestnut (Castanea mollissima Blume) Article Snippet: Chestnut calcification is a form of quality deterioration in chestnut kernels during postharvest storage, but the underlying mechanisms remain unclear.. In this study, we investigate the effects of salicylic acid on calcification in fresh-cut chestnut kernels during postharvest storage and explored the potential mechanisms.. The results showed that, compared with water control, 1 mM SA treatment effectively delayed the calcification index and reduced water loss.
